Job Summary We are looking for a highly technical and customer-oriented Solutions Engineer specializing in AI Infrastructure to join our Advanced Growth Technologies (AGT) team. As a subject matter expert (SME) in AI data center solutions, you will play a vital role in supporting presales efforts by architecting, configuring, and advocating cutting-edge AI solutions leveraging NVIDIA DGX systems and complementary OEM (HGX) platforms. You will collaborate with partners, customers, and internal sales teams to translate business needs into optimized infrastructure solutions, including hardware configurations, Bill of Materials (BOM) creation, and performance recommendations. This role requires a deep understanding of GPU-accelerated computing, data center architecture, and AI workloads to deliver successful outcomes for our clients. You will assess customer data center environments, design customized infrastructure solutions that align with business goals, and provide ongoing technical support to sales teams and customers. Role Responsibilities Act as the primary AI Infrastructure SME, offering expert insights on NVIDIA DGX platforms and compatible OEM solutions for AI training, inference, and high-performance computing (HPC). Identify customer requirements through consultations, workshops, and technical assessments to draft tailored AI data center solutions. Develop comprehensive hardware configurations, including servers, storage, networking, and GPU components that ensure scalability and performance. Utilize Reference Architectures from OEMs to validate and recommend appropriate solutions. Create and maintain accurate Bills of Materials (BOMs) for proposed solutions, factoring in power, cooling, and rack necessities. Deliver engaging technical presentations, proofs of concept (POCs), and solution demonstrations to clients and internal teams. Provide best practices for AI infrastructure deployment, optimization, and integration with existing frameworks. Support sales teams by participating in customer meetings, responding to RFPs/RFIs, and addressing technical objections during the sales cycle. Collaborate with vendors (e.g., NVIDIA, other OEM partners) to remain updated on product developments and emerging technologies. Document solutions, create playbooks, and conduct training sessions for sales teams on AI infrastructure trends. Stay informed about industry advancements in AI hardware to refine solution strategies. Work with account teams to assess customer data center setups and technologies. Construct and propose infrastructure solutions that align closely with clients' objectives. Foster technical relationships with OEMs and strategic partners, keeping updated on the latest product information. Provide training and technical guidance to sales teams and customers. Serve as a trusted AI advisor to customers, collaborating with field account executives. Manage the solution practice pipeline by developing strategies for top prospects and uncovering new business opportunities. Identify potential technology opportunities across Data Center, Cloud, Network, Security, Collaboration, and Services sectors. Develop solutions tailored to customers' requirements and budget constraints through strategic planning. Engage with various levels of client contacts, including CIOs, IT Directors, and CTOs for comprehensive account management. Educate AGT and SHI teams on technical selling strategies, product training, and technology trends. Results-Driven: Set ambitious goals for the team and lead initiatives to achieve them. Required Skills Intermediate experience in complex Data Center sales and architecture. Ability to design infrastructures that include hybrid cloud and software-defined data centers. Familiarity with virtualization technologies and automation. Effective communication and selling skills for complex technical products. Strong knowledge of technologies from vendors like Dell, NetApp, HPE, Cisco, Pure Storage, Azure, AWS, Veeam, and Nutanix. Intermediate experience with disaster recovery and business continuity solutions. Additional Qualifications Bachelor's Degree or equivalent experience required. 5+ years in presales engineering, focusing on data center infrastructure and AI workloads. Proven expertise with NVIDIA DGX systems and GPU technologies. Hands-on experience with OEM AI server platforms and solution configuration. In-depth knowledge of data center components and creation of BOMs. Excellent communication and presentation skills for diverse audiences. Willingness to travel for SHI, Partner, and Customer Events. Preferred Skills Certifications in NVIDIA or relevant vendor technologies. Experience with enterprise datacenter technologies and solutions. Familiarity with AI software stacks. Experience in cloud-hybrid AI deployments or large-scale projects. Knowledge of AI Factory concepts and AI Cloud Providers. Strong customer-centric problem-solving abilities. The estimated annual salary for this role ranges from $100,000 to $250,000, including base and bonuses, and will vary based on experience and location.
